Lines Matching refs:srb
126 #define MEDIA_PORT(us) us->srb->device->lun
996 usb_stor_access_xfer_buf(buffer, len, us->srb, in alauda_read_data()
1071 usb_stor_access_xfer_buf(buffer, len, us->srb, in alauda_write_data()
1133 static int alauda_transport(struct scsi_cmnd *srb, struct us_data *us) in alauda_transport() argument
1142 if (srb->cmnd[0] == INQUIRY) { in alauda_transport()
1149 if (srb->cmnd[0] == TEST_UNIT_READY) { in alauda_transport()
1154 if (srb->cmnd[0] == READ_CAPACITY) { in alauda_transport()
1172 usb_stor_set_xfer_buf(ptr, 8, srb); in alauda_transport()
1176 if (srb->cmnd[0] == READ_10) { in alauda_transport()
1183 page = short_pack(srb->cmnd[3], srb->cmnd[2]); in alauda_transport()
1185 page |= short_pack(srb->cmnd[5], srb->cmnd[4]); in alauda_transport()
1186 pages = short_pack(srb->cmnd[8], srb->cmnd[7]); in alauda_transport()
1193 if (srb->cmnd[0] == WRITE_10) { in alauda_transport()
1200 page = short_pack(srb->cmnd[3], srb->cmnd[2]); in alauda_transport()
1202 page |= short_pack(srb->cmnd[5], srb->cmnd[4]); in alauda_transport()
1203 pages = short_pack(srb->cmnd[8], srb->cmnd[7]); in alauda_transport()
1210 if (srb->cmnd[0] == REQUEST_SENSE) { in alauda_transport()
1219 usb_stor_set_xfer_buf(ptr, 18, srb); in alauda_transport()
1224 if (srb->cmnd[0] == ALLOW_MEDIUM_REMOVAL) { in alauda_transport()
1231 srb->cmnd[0], srb->cmnd[0]); in alauda_transport()